Users Manual

FB‐70RGB DIM PRINCIPAL SPECIFICATIONS Compatible sheet types Bi + RGB 70W Range of dimming 1% ~ 100.0%(1% resolution) Color temperature 2850k ~ 6098k, Hue 0 ~ 360 Output power Up to 70W + 30W Output channel 5 channels / Bi‐Color + RGB User interface Graphic OLED (128 X 64) Input power sources AC Adaptor Supports wireless Bluetooth LE SUMMARY Flicker free high precision dimming controller ‐ It can adjust to 2500 steps for dimming control Useful OLED screen ‐ The small OLED screen displays useful information for operator ‐ It provides an easy way to set the parameters with three buttons Provides a variety of remote control methods ‐ It supports Android or iPhone controller by Bluetooth LE CAUTION Please keep below things in mind before using the product and if you have a problem please get in touch with store or warranty service number ‐ Do not use near flammable's and heater ‐ Do not use in rain or places where the product may get wet ‐ Do not expose to direct sunlight ‐ The product will heat up when you use for a long period of time, In this case you should be careful to touch and you would better to separate between the dimmer and power source to prevent thermal conduction by power source ‐ Use the product only in the temperature range from ‐10 °C to 40°C ‐ Use the product with power sources that we suggested ‐ Keep out of infants ‐ Do not touch with wet hands DESCRIPTION OLED Display On/Off switch Sheet connector Dimming volume AC Adaptor Input Mount for tripod Color volume   U.S.A This device complies with part 15 of the FCC rules. OPERATION OLED STATE Bi – Fast 30% 3500k Bi Color mode, Control dimming and kelvin in Bi color HSI – Fast 30% Hue:180 RGB Mode, Control dimming and Hue in RGB Effect Strobe 25 Effect mode Control effects with dimming volume ‐ Strobe, Fade, Flicker, Flash, Police, Welding, Fire, Candle, Television, Dissolve Control effect speed with color volume Fast or Accuracy Select fast mode or accuracy mode with click color volume Bi or HSI or Effect Select Bi or HIS or Effect mode with click dimming volume Black Out Click dimming volume and hold Lock On or Off Click color volume and hold WARRANTY We offer a one‐year free warranty period after purchased and you can continually get a warranty service with extra charge after expired free warranty period We do not guarantee the service for free of charge in case of below even though it is within free warranty period ‐ Product failure due to consumer negligence ‐ Product failure due to power trouble that we did not allow ‐ Product failure due to disassembling by unofficial facilities that we did not allow ‐ Product failure due to natural disaster Thank you for purchasing our product Purchased store: Purchased date: Manufacturer: Aladdin / www.aladdin‐lights.com / tel. +82‐2‐386‐1245

RF Exposure Info

MPE Calculation / RF Exposure Product: A - Series Applicant: Aladdin Co., Ltd. Model: FB-70RGBDIM Address: Building B-No.712, DMC Hi-tech Industry Center, 330, Seongam-ro, Mapo-gu, Seoul, Republic of Korea FCC ID: 2AP7P-FB-70RGBDIM The FCC requires that the calculated MPE be equal to or less than a given limit dependent on frequency at a distance of 20 cm from the device to the body of the user. According to §2.1091, §2.1093 and §1.1307(b), systems operating under the provisions of this section shall be operated in a manner that ensures that the public is not exposed to radio frequency energy level in excess of the Commission’s guidelines. Classfication The antenna of this product is at least 20 cm away from the body of the user. So this product is classified as mobile device. S = EIRP/4 π R 2 Where S = Power density EIRP = Effective Isotropically Radiated Power R = distance to the centre of radiation of the antenna Values S = 1.0 mW/cm 2 for General population uncontrolled exposure (FCC Part 1.1310 Radiofrequency radiation exposure limits) S = 1.0 mW/cm 2 PT(LE) = -5.74 dBm (0.27 mW) : measured maximum output power G = Antenna gain = -2.041 dBi (0.625 in linear terms) EIRP = PT x G R = 20 cm Calculation EIRP(LE) = 0.27 x 0.625 = 0.17 mW S(LE) = 0.17/12.56 x (20) 2 = 0.17/5024 S(LE) = 0.00003 mW/cm 2 Conclusion This confirms compliance to the required radio frequency radiation exposure limit of 1.0 mW/cm 2 at 20 cm operation.

EQUIPMENT DESCRIPTION The product specification described herein was declared by manufacturer. And refer to user’s manual for the details. Equipment Name A – Series Model No FB-70RGBDIM Family Model - Usage BLE LED Dimmer Serial Number Proto Type Modulation type GFSK Emission Type F1D Maximum output power -5.74 dBm Operated Frequency 2 402 MHz ~ 2 480 MHz Channel Number 40 Operation temperature -10 °C ~ 55 °C Power Source DC 24 V Antenna Description Internal Chip antenna, gain : 2.041 dBi Remark 1. The device was operating at its maximum output power for all measurements. 2. The radiation measurements are performed in X, Y, Z axis positioning. Only the worst case (X) is shown in the report. 3. The above DUT’s information was declared by manufacturer. Please refer to the specifications or user manual for more detailed description.
